The Southeast caucus of the Nationwide Assembly has resolved to intervene inside the concern of Nnamdi Kanu, chief of the Indigenous People of Biafra, IPOB.

The caucus resolved to hunt political decision over Kanu’s matter.

To this end, the caucus resolved to rearrange a committee to interface with the Federal Authorities and associated stakeholders over Kanu’s matter.

This was part of the r choices reached by the caucus all through a gathering held in Abuja, on the residence of former Deputy Senate President, Ike Ekweremadu.

A communiqué issued on the end of the meeting reads partly: “We elaborately talked about the issue of Mazi Nnamdi and resolved to intervene.

“To this end we resolved to rearrange a committee to constructively interface with associated stakeholders, the Federal Authorities and its associated companies within the path of discovering a political decision. We’re going to preserve Ndigbo abreast of developments in regard.”

The caucus moreover beneficial IPOB for calling off the Monday sit-at-home order.

“Well-known with delight that IPOB has known as off the Monday sit-at-home order and resolved to ensure that no individual makes use of them as façades to convey ruination on Igbo land.

“Identify on our people to go about their lawful corporations and enjoin our governors and the security companies to rebuild confidence in our people by not solely guaranteeing the security of their lives and properties, however moreover guaranteeing that our people actually really feel safe as they undertake their dependable corporations,” the lawmakers added.
